Project MUSE - Nazi Soundscapes
Not sure I’ve ever put as much work into a new prep as I did for today’s lecture on sound and fascism — excited for it.
The Carolyn Birdsall book of which we read a chapter is a great history and, if I may, especially relevant right now.
muse.jhu.edu/book/66534/
